What additional information could you use to show that ΔSTU ≅ ΔVTU using SAS? Check all that apply.

The initial and fourth pieces of information can serve as supplemental details to demonstrate that ΔSTU ≅ ΔVTU using SAS. To explain, in ΔSTU and ΔVTU, we have SU=14ft, VT=20 ft, m∠SUT=45°, and m∠TUV=98°. The additional information provided is: 1. UV = 14 ft and m∠TUV = 45°, thus SU=UV = 14 ft [given], and m∠TUV = m∠SUT = 45° [given]. The length TU is the same in both triangles due to the Reflexive property, resulting in ΔSTU ≅ ΔVTU via the SAS congruence postulate. 2. TU = 26 ft, which does not provide sufficient information to establish triangle congruence. 3. m∠STU = 37° and m∠VTU = 37°, meaning we also need additional data to confirm their congruency. 4. ST = 20 ft, UV = 14 ft, and m∠UST = 98° leads to ST = 20 ft=TV [given], and the reflexive property shows TU=TU, thus establishing ΔSTU ≅ ΔVTU under the SAS postulate. 5. m∠UST = 98° alongside m∠TUV = 45° also supports ΔSTU ≅ ΔVTU through the AAS congruence theorem. Therefore, the first and fourth pieces of information can indeed serve to demonstrate that ΔSTU ≅ ΔVTU using SAS.

Two airplanes are flying to the same airport. Their positions are shown in the graph. Write a system of linear equations that re
zzz [12365]
To formulate the system, it's necessary to consider the slope of each line along with at least one point from each line. The two lines will connect each plane's location to their destination airport. It's important to note that the airport's coordinates represent the intersection of these two lines, corresponding to the solution of the system. First, the slope of the line from airplane one to the airport is: m = 2; this can be observed by plotting the two points. From airplane 1's location, the rise is 8 units while the run is 4 units to reach the airport, making the slope 8 divided by 4 = 2. We then insert the slope and point (2,4) into the point-slope form: y - 4 = 2(x - 4), which can be rearranged to standard form 2x - y = 0. For airplane two, the slope to the airport is obtained by observing the vertical decrease of 3 and a horizontal increase of 9 as we move from the airport to airplane 2. We then substitute the slope and the point (15,9) into the point-slope form: y - 9 = -1/3(x - 15), which can be rearranged to the standard form: x + 3y = 42. Consequently, the system of equations is: 2x - y = 0 and x + 3y = 42. Multiplying the first equation by 3 produces a system of: 6x - 3y = 0 and x + 3y = 42. Adding these equations results in the equation 7x = 42. Thus, x = 6, and by substituting this value back into 2x - y = 0, we determine y = 12. Thus, we demonstrate that the airport's coordinates do indeed comprise the solution to our system.
